P2112 Volvo Code - Throttle Actuator Control System - Stuck Closed
Quick Answer
The throttle actuator is operated by the Engine Control Module (ECM) and it opens and closes the throttle valve using gears. Common causes include Throttle Body Plate Binding, Faulty Throttle Actuator, Throttle Actuator harness is open or shorted. Severity is High - diagnose this code as soon as possible. Driving is not recommended if the warning light is flashing, the engine runs poorly, or safety-related symptoms are present.

Code P2112 Volvo Description
What are the Possible Causes of the DTC P2112 Volvo?
- Throttle Body Plate Binding
- Faulty Throttle Actuator
- Throttle Actuator harness is open or shorted
- Throttle Actuator circuit poor electrical connection
How to Fix the DTC P2112 Volvo?
Review the 'Possible Causes' above and visually examine the corresponding wiring harness and connectors. Check for damaged components and inspect connector pins for signs of being broken, bent, pushed out, or corroded.
What is the Cost to Diagnose the Code?
Labor: 1.0
To diagnose the P2112 Volvo code, it typically requires 1.0 hour of labor. Rates vary by location, vehicle, and shop. Many shops charge between $80β$150 per hour; dealerships and metro areas may be higher, independents may be lower.

Frequently Asked Questions about P2112 Volvo Code
1. What are common symptoms of OBDII code P2112 in a Volvo related to the throttle actuator control system being stuck closed?
- Common symptoms include the engine stalling, loss of power, rough idling, and difficulty accelerating.
2. What are some possible causes of OBDII code P2112 in a Volvo indicating an issue with the throttle actuator control system being stuck closed?
- Causes can include a faulty throttle body, a stuck throttle plate, wiring issues, or a malfunctioning throttle position sensor.
3. How can I diagnose the OBDII code P2112 in my Volvo related to the throttle actuator control system being stuck closed?
- Diagnosis typically involves checking the throttle body for proper operation, inspecting wiring connections, and testing the throttle position sensor.
4. Can I continue driving my Volvo with OBDII code P2112 indicating a stuck closed throttle actuator control system?
- It's not recommended to drive the vehicle with this code as it can lead to unsafe driving conditions and potential damage to the engine.
5. What are the repair options for fixing OBDII code P2112 in a Volvo due to the throttle actuator control system being stuck closed?
- Repair options may include cleaning or replacing the throttle body, addressing wiring issues, replacing the throttle position sensor, or resetting the system.
6. Will resetting the ECU clear OBDII code P2112 in a Volvo with a stuck closed throttle actuator control system?
- Resetting the ECU may temporarily clear the code, but it's important to address the underlying issue causing the code to prevent it from returning.
